Tasting notes Château Haut-Bages-Libéral 2023

Red wine Aged in wood Biodynamic and Organic. 16 meses en barrica.

Château Haut-Bages-Libéral 2023 is a red wine that captivates with its subtle body and concentrated fruity profile. Upon tasting, one discovers distinct notes of red fruits such as cherries and raspberries, subtly intertwined with a hint of mild spices. On the palate, it offers a rich texture and a lingering finish that invites further enjoyment. Perfect for those who appreciate a wine with character and elegance.

About Château Haut-Bages-Libéral

For many the A.O.C. Pauillac is one of the best denominations in the world. It is therefore not surprising that five of the Premiers Crûs from the 1885 Classification are found here, on the Bages plateau, in Saint-Lambert, in the south of the denomination. What is the secret to achieving these powerful, concentrated and long-living wines? Is it the sea influence? Is it the sun that bathes the vineyards? Or the characteristic gravel soil? “We don’t keep secrets about how a great wine is made,” explains Claire Villar-Lurton, the current owner of Château Haut-Bages-Libéral. “The earth gives back tenfold everything we give. I am continually amazed by the generosity of the Pauillac soil.”

The 30 hectares of Château Haut-Bages-Libéral are undoubtedly in a privileged location on the banks of the Garonne and directly bordering Château-Latour (classified as Premier Crû). However, despite the different classifications, Château Haut-Bages-Libéral has nothing to envy in its famous neighbours. There are only a few metres between the soils of one property and the other, formed by a mixture of gravel, clay and lime, which drain easily, allowing the vines to ripen properly. Cabernet Sauvignon and Merlot grow here and since 2008 the estate has been managed biodynamically. Overseeing this is current owner, Claire Villar-Lurton, who has worked on various family properties, where she learned from her uncle, the well-known Jean Merlaut). Together with him, she has discovered the secrets of the vineyard, where you always need “motivated people, who love what they do and who are not discouraged by the low status given to manual labour”. So, at Château Haut-Bages-Libéral, they are always looking for people who love the vineyard, instructing and teaching them, always seeking to keep up to date with new techniques and styles.

This innovation is also sought in the winery. Two fermentation rooms have recently been built at Château Haut-Bages-Libéral (one of them equipped with cement tanks), and the aging room (where new barrels are mixed with used ones) has been enlarged. Finally, after approximately 16 months of resting, Château Haut-Bages-Libéral is bottled. But the journey does not end here. Things are getting interesting for Château Haut-Bages-Libéral, which continues its journey in the bottle. Here the rough edges are ironed out and its virtues are enhanced, making it one of the most interesting wines of this denomination.

2022

Juicy and full of blackberry and cherry aromas. Château Haut-Bages-Libéral 2002 is a structured and very sweet red wine with meaty tannins. The nose reveals red and black currants, cassis, iron, tile, stone and hints of dried herbs. The nose evolves towards orange, rose petals and violets. The palate remains acidic, with a bright, chalky finish.
